Apache Flink is an open-source stream processing framework that performs stateful computations over unbounded and bounded data streams. It offers high throughput, low latency, accurate results, and fault tolerance.

KeePassDroid is a free, open source password manager app for Android. It allows you to securely store passwords and other sensitive information in an encrypted database protected by one master password.
